1517408815 2018-01-26 Production Wells Violations Noted I conducted an inspection on this well site as a request from Mr. Tom Schwartz. Mr. Schwartz was looking to purchase the land and was inquiring about current well ownership, and production status on this well. The well was equipped with a plunger lift assembly and the annulus valve and 2 inch flow line was closed. The well was overgrown with small brush and trees. Production for this well was last submitted in 1986 meeting state requirements. All other production submitted through 2016 was recorded as zero. The tank battery consisted of one 100 BBL production tank and a heater treater separator. Valves on the separator were closed. The tank battery was diked and overgrown with brush and small trees. There was no signage at the well or tank battery locations. The lease access was overgrown and not stable. I contacted Fran DeSanctis from Petrox regarding the well ownership and production status. She confirmed that Petrox does own the well and would forward the inspection information to Petrox management.

Required remedial action:

1) Install signage at the well site location. 2) The well owner operator shall also submit a written plugging schedule to inspector Shannon Mullins at 3575 Forest Lake Drive, Suite 150, Uniontown, OH 44685 /within 30 days. Per OAC 1501:9-11-05(B), and plug the well within 180 days. The well owner/operator will be notified if the plugging is approved or denied.

1544109881 2018-09-27 Plug / Plug Back No Violations I arrived back on location and Nicks Well Plugging was mixing cement to spot the Berea Sandstone/Ohio Shale plug from 549-349. 12.8 barrels of cement slurry was pumped and displaced to 349 with 1.4 barrels of water. The tubing was pulled to a depth of 200 and NWP rigged up and mixed and pumped cement until good returns were achieved to the steel circulating tank. The tubing was pulled and NWP began to rig down and move equipment off of location. I checked the top plug two (2) hours after being spotted and it was three (3) inches below the top of the casing head and beginning to gel. There were no observable leaks and I approved the cutting off of the 8.625 surface casing head. See plugging report for more details on this job. No violations.

1701714159 2018-09-18 Production Wells No Violations Follow-up to Compliance Notice #1517408815 issued for failure to properly identify the well and requiring that the well be plugged. I received a call from Jason Nicholas (Nicks Well Plugging) this morning to inform me that they would be moving in on the afternoon of 9/19/2018 to get rigged up to plug this well and the Michetti #2 (PN# 21263) to satisfy the Compliance Notice. I inspected this well today and found the location has been partially logged out and the lease road is semi-stable. The wellhead consists of 4.5 production casing, 2.375 tubing, and a plunger lift system. The gate valve and the valve on the flow line are closed. The tank battery consisted of a heated, horizontal separator and one (1) 100 barrel tank. The required ID has not been posted at the tank battery or at the wellhead. This violation continues.
1967555377 2018-09-27 Plug / Plug Back No Violations I was on location to witness plugging operations on this Clinton Sandstone well. Nicks Well Plugging (NWP) was rigged up and ran 2.375 tubing to a depth of 3196. They rigged up to the tubing, established circulation, and then mixed and pumped 18.1 barrels of cement slurry. They displaced the cement to 2896 with 11.2 barrels of water and the plug was emplaced across the top of the Big Lime. See plugging report for more details on this job. No violations.
